Output 66a589077d4f450cda4c3802a83ae89b0fa5fb6f26b26ee588e7e6b46606ef44:2

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c16d9ae7593f3b952bf3fe73c0c2701ea4b89ac OP_EQUAL
address
32nwQWkEHKq4VPVe9nTN5HDqwY6rWo4Vf8
transaction
66a589077d4f450cda4c3802a83ae89b0fa5fb6f26b26ee588e7e6b46606ef44
spent
true